We are not limited by a single view of the business, however, we do focus on four critical aspects using Quality-to-Value Assessments:
- Leadership means looking at the managerial aspects of the Quality-to-Value Assessment to ensure that the following are compatible with the workplace requirements of the enterprise, promoting effectiveness and efficiency at the top levels:
- Management style and philosophies,
- Organizational structure and hierarchy,
- Methods of communication, and
- Messages about the entity's values and beliefs
- Operational aspects of the entity are analyzed to ensure that the following support the work requirements in a cost effective manner and are positioned to satisfy the needs of the clients, both internal and external.
- Business processes,
- Policies and procedures, and
- Systems
- Cultural aspect is the prospective examination of the following social systems to ensure that they are in keeping with the Quality-to-Value Assessment:
- Job titles and descriptions,
- Measurements,
- Benefits,
- Compensation and rewards,
- Diversity and cultural competency training programs.
- Technological aspects of the Quality-to-Value Assessment encompasses more than computer systems. It also includes other automated, labor saving devices such as networked copiers, printers, scanners, and document management software.
This aspect of our service focuses on a review of the Quality-to-Value Assessment to ensure that technology is being utilized appropriately and is leveraged to gain maximum benefit for the enterprise.
